[x] Update update.js to support multi-arch build on macos and Linux
[x] Adapt dir change
[x] Polish GitHub Actions: use yarn, use shallow clone, update node.js, etc.
Compilation and shasum check seem to be all right now. The release step failed due to restricted GITHUB_TOKEN settings while for windows some other tokens are needed.
Related upstream change https://github.com/lensapp/lens/pull/6907
update.js
to support multi-arch build on macos and Linuxyarn
, use shallow clone, updatenode.js
, etc.Compilation and shasum check seem to be all right now. The release step failed due to restricted GITHUB_TOKEN settings while for windows some other tokens are needed.